A kind of jumbo bag packing machine
Technical field
The utility model relates to packing machine field, specially a kind of jumbo bag packing machine.
Background technique
At present in Chemical Manufacture, it is often necessary to sack packaging is carried out to raw material or semi-finished product, usually every bag of 1000kg, Abbreviation jumbo bag, existing jumbo bag cannot automatically control the amount of pack material, need manual control, substantially increase staff's Labor intensity.And in pack, material is easy to be accumulated in jumbo bag side wall material, leads to material local stoppages, Wu Fashun Benefit pack, to solve the above-mentioned problems, now releases a kind of jumbo bag packing machine.

The working principle of the utility model is: staff will need the material packed to pour into material storing box 14 first, so Staff hangs over the left and right ends of jumbo bag on hook afterwards, and starts motor 2, and the rotation of 2 work belt moving cam 21 of motor turns Dynamic cam 21 constantly taps two sliding panels 19 adjacent thereto, and sliding is in cam 21 and the interaction lower edge of spring lever 20 Reciprocatingly slide before and after mounting rack 1 inner wall, to be moved back and forth before and after driving first connecting rod 3, to drive the second connecting rod 4 Front and back moves back and forth, and the second connecting rod 4 of reciprocal movement constantly hits jumbo bag outer end face by trembling handle 5, thus real Bag is now trembled, to realize that material can smoothly be fallen into inside jumbo bag, then staff starts the second electric cylinder 18, and second is electronic 18 work belt dynamic pressure bar 16 of cylinder moves down, and the compression bar 16 moved down is moved down with dynamic pressure plate 15, so as to by material It presses to the pipe lid 12 of 13 lower end of discharge nozzle, adjacent one end is separated from each other after pipe lid 12 is pressurized, to keep material suitable Discharge nozzle 13 fall into jumbo bag, jumbo bag by support rod, decoupling rod 7, vibration damper plate to pressure sensor 10 apply pressure, pressure The model JY-LCS1 of sensor 10, sets an extreme value, the model MSP430 of single-chip microcontroller to single-chip microcontroller first, and pressure passes Sensor 10 receives the pressure information that vibration damper plate transmits, and pressure information is transmitted to analog-digital converter, the model of analog-digital converter PCF8591, the pressure information received is changed into data by analog-digital converter, and the data are transmitted to single-chip microcontroller, and single-chip microcontroller will The data received are compared with extreme value, and when being greater than extreme value, it is predetermined to illustrate that the weight of the material of jumbo bag at this time has had reached Weight, single-chip microcontroller sends instruction to the second electric cylinder 18 at this time, and the second electric cylinder 18 can stop working, hinged with storing pipe After losing the pressure that material is given, two pipe lids 12 fit pipe lid 12 once more, and 13 lower end of discharge nozzle is blocked, from And stop charging to jumbo bag.It is connected by motor 2, cam 21, sliding panel 19, spring lever 20, first connecting rod 3, second It bar 4 and trembles handle 5 and is used in conjunction with each other, jumbo bag is not stopped to shake to realize, material is enable smoothly to fall into jumbo bag; It is used in conjunction with each other by the first electric cylinder 9 and elevating lever 8, consequently facilitating 1 height of mounting rack is adjusted, to realize Discharging expects pipe is adjusted to 6 distance of support plate, to make jumbo bag of the utility model suitable for different size;Pass through pressure Sensor 10, the second electric cylinder 18, compression bar 16 and pressing plate 15 are used in conjunction with each other, consequently facilitating to jumbo bag automatic charge in advance It is quantitative, improve the utility model the degree of automation.Convenient and efficient, the high degree of automation of the utility model charging, convenient for adjusting Highly, applied widely, damping effect is good.
